  • 035: James Gadson (Bill Withers, Marvin Gaye, The Temptations, etc.)

    16/09/2015 Duration: 31min

    James Gadson is one of most prolific drummers in funk and soul. His singular style can be heard on seminal records by Bill Withers, Marvin Gaye, Charles Wright, The Temptations, and many other legends. He tells Joe his remarkable life story.

  • 033: Venzella Joy (Beyoncé)

    02/09/2015 Duration: 32min

    It's not enough to merely be a great drummer if you want to play with the biggest pop star in the world. In addition to her unstoppable groove and technical prowess, Venzella Joy possesses an extraordinary combination of wisdom, humility, and confidence that enabled her to secure the drum throne in Beyoncé's band. But as Venzella continues to develop as a songwriter and producer, it's clear that playing with the Queen is merely the beginning of her creative journey. She drops jewels of knowledge on Joe and shares her life story.

  • 032: Fred Armisen (8G Band, Trenchmouth, SNL, Portlandia)

    26/08/2015 Duration: 33min

    You know Fred Armisen from his work on Portlandia and SNL, but before he was a comedy star, Fred was a working drummer. He charts the journey from his early fascination with music, to his time touring and recording with arty Chicago band Trenchmouth, to Blue Man Group, SNL, The 8G Band and beyond. Fred also discusses the nature of his creative drive and his relationship with success.

  • 031: Ron Lynch (The Tulsa Skull Swingers, Tomorrow!)

    19/08/2015 Duration: 28min

    Ron Lynch grew up with aspirations to become a professional drummer. His aptitude for music earned him a scholarship to college, but his path soon led him to pursue comedy and acting. Ron developed his comedy chops as part of the Boston comedy scene of the 80s, that also produced Bobcat Goldthwait, Marc Maron, Louis CK, and Steven Wright. Over the course of his career, Ron has also appeared on acclaimed shows like: Dr. Katz, Home Movies, Bob's Burgers, and Adventure Time. He is also the host of Tomorrow!, a uniquely bizarre and consistently entertaining weekly variety show in Los Angeles.

  • 030: Todd Barry (The Chant, Crowd Work, The Wrestler, Louie)

    12/08/2015 Duration: 29min

    Todd Barry is one of the greatest comics working today; but before he dedicated himself to the art of stand-up, Todd played in popular Florida band The Chant. Nowadays, when Todd isn't busy filming comedy specials or acting in acclaimed films and TV shows, he finds time to sit in with bands like Superchunk and Yo La Tengo. He and Joe explore the relationship between music and comedy.
